ingratiating 核心詞議:
adj. 討好的;奉承的
ingratiating 基本解釋
adj. 迎合的,討好的,奉承的
v. 討好,諂媚( ingratiate的現在分詞 )

精選例句
1、 Hook tried a more ingratiating manner.
胡克采取了一種更討好的態度。
常見考點例句:
- But by the new century he was ingratiating himself .
- 但到了上世紀末,他又極力討好西方。
- Even worse , hopkins started ingratiating himself with president .
- 更糟糕的是,霍普金斯開始巴結總統。
- Unpleasantly and excessively suave or ingratiating in manner or speech .
- 在言語或態度上過度的令人不快的討好或逢迎。
- I hate that ingratiating little smile she has .
- 我討厭她那種討好別人的微笑。
